Critique about your pic: like you said, it's a bit overexposed. There is also a white dot on her cheeks, somekind of reflection? Also, you can see shadow on her neck making it darker than other areas on the picture. I wonder if placing her facing slightly different direction would have fixed that. Other than that, it looks good to me. Btw, it'd be nice if equipments and settings used were posted with the picture.

I think that white dot is flare from lens. As for shadow, I think there was light from behind and front too so thats why there is shadow in neck. It was shot on all natural light and I put her at the place where the sunlight was also reflecting on her face from window of house in front of her.
I dunno other technical details, but the lens used was Canon 24-70 USM f2.8 on Canon 550d at around 35mmf2.8 and I shot it using manual exposure overexposing with two or three stops as I was shooting against the sunlight.
